Support of Human Genome Program Proposal Reviews

The Oak Ridge Institute for Science and Education (ORISE), operated by Oak Ridge Associated Universities, provides assistance to the DOE Office of Health and Environmental Research in the technical review of proposals submitted in response to solicitations by the DOE Human Genome Program. ORISE staff members create and maintain a database containing all proposal information, including abstracts, relevant names and addresses, and budget data. This information is compiled and presented to proposal reviewers. Before review meetings ORISE staff members make appropriate hotel and meeting arrangements, provide each reviewer with proposal copies, and coordinate reviewer travel and honoraria payment. Other support includes assistance with program advertising and preparation of reviewer comments following each review.
